
Nuveen’s CIO Weekly Commentary (8 September 2025), led by Saira Malik and the Global Investment Committee, reviews labor market weakness, Fed policy prospects, and AI-driven equity valuations.
Labor data: U.S. job openings hit post-2021 lows, unemployment rose to 4.3%, and payroll growth undershot expectations—sharpening the Fed’s case for a September rate cut.
Tech sector: AI stocks trade at a 30% premium to historical averages, but unlike the dot-com era, robust earnings and massive capex provide support.
Outlook: AI infrastructure and cybersecurity remain key secular beneficiaries, with double-digit earnings growth expected through mid-2026.
